#What is the Current Market Situation for Tamil Nadu and West Bengal Elections?

The election markets for the Tamil Nadu and West Bengal legislative assemblies are currently experiencing significant shifts. Pricing trends indicate a decreased likelihood of the All India Trinamool Congress winning the most seats in both states as the vote counting progresses. In West Bengal, the Bharatiya Janata Party is leading with a substantial margin of 191 seats against the Trinamool Congress, which holds 96 seats. This strong performance by the BJP suggests that the chances of an AITC victory are diminishing.

In Tamil Nadu, the Tamilaga Vettri Kazhagam has made impressive gains, securing 108 seats. This development signifies a notable shift away from the long-standing dominance of the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am. The outcomes from both states are likely to have broader implications for India’s political landscape, particularly affecting the BJP's influence at the national level and its relations with neighboring Bangladesh.
